#0d467d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d467d is composed of 5.1% red, 27.5%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.6% cyan, 44%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 209.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.2% and a lightness of 27.1%. #0d467d color hex could be obtained by blending #1a8cfa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#0d467d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d467d has RGB values of R:13, G:70,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0.44,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 870013.

Shades and Tints of #0d467d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#eef6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d467d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#424548 is the less saturated color, while #024688 is the most saturated one.
